107-year-old man killed by SWAT officers in stand-off
 
 Police were called to a home in Pine Bluff, Arkansas, according to CNN reports.
“When they arrived, they were able to determine that an aggravated assault had occurred against two people at the residence,” Lt David E Price, a Pine Bluff police spokesman, said in a statement.
The two victims were led out of the house where suspect Monroe Isadore remained.
It was not clear what role the suspect had in the aggravated assaults or what they were.
When police officers approached a bedroom where Isadore was hiding, he fired through the door, authorities said.
None of the police officers was hit by the gunfire.
They called for additional help, including SWAT officers who started negotiations with the suspect.
SWAT officers slipped a camera into the room where Isadore was holed up and saw he was armed with a handgun, Price said. After unsuccessful negotiations, officers slipped gas into the room through a window, he said, and Isadore fired rounds at them.
The officers broke the bedroom door and hurled in a distraction device, and Isadore fired at them again, according to the spokesman’s statement.
Officers returned fire, killing him.
It’s unclear what distraction device was used. No more information was immediately available.
